The Gap Theory - Compliment Or Contradiction to Scripture?

The Gap Theory in my opinion and the opinion of most of the biblical scholars who's work I have read is one of the biggest compromises of scripture in order to "accommodate" mans secular ideas ever proposed. I find it shocking how this teaching directly contradicts scripture and how God said he did it. The biggest thing they seem to forget is that "scripture interprets scripture". In Exodus 20 (a considerable amount of time after Genesis) God said "For in six days the Lord made Heaven and Earth, the sea, and all that in them is" He then goes on to say he "rested on the seventh day" Wow! if a day is a million years that would be some rest huh? I would love to tell my boss "hey I'll be back in a million, I'm taking a little break from work.



And since those who profess to be Christians want to obey Christ (Matt 28:20) and since we who follow Jesus are Little Christ, Christ Followers, or one who is in Christ etc.... we should obey all that Jesus taught should we not? So then if Jesus quotes the old testament and believed it literally, shouldn't we? Jesus spoke about creation a number of times as well as the other authors of the new testament.
